School Desks, That Fly







My desk was constructed of  
genuine wood, with seat attached.
No, not movable as they are today.
Highly polished with an ink
well, as we used fountain pens!
Books? You lifted the top
and in they went.
We had leather schoolbags
that went below.

Later, when I was a teacher,
they were light as you see today.
Since I taught in the wildest schools, 
misbehaving pupils used them in 
fights,not for play!

At these times, chairs became objects 
of flight.
To the students' joyous delight.
I'd dream of the days of yore!
When children were well-behaved and had 
morals  that counted ever so much more.
And desks were nailed firmly to the floor!
